– Brief history of food trucks in Chicago
Food trucks have become an integral part of Chicago’s culinary scene, adding a dynamic and diverse element to the city’s dining experience. While their exact origins are hard to trace, the modern food truck movement in Chicago gained significant momentum in the early 2010s, revolutionizing street food culture. These mobile eateries offer a wide range of cuisines, catering to every taste bud imaginable. One popular choice among locals and visitors alike is the humble yet delicious tortilla chip, specifically the Mission Thick-Cut variety.
Chicago’s love affair with food trucks and their diverse offerings has created a thriving community of culinary entrepreneurs. The city’s favorable regulations have encouraged many businesses to bring unique dishes directly to the streets, fostering a culture of innovation and accessibility. As a result, residents can enjoy mouthwatering snacks like Mission Thick-Cut Tortilla Chips, crafted with precision and a touch of local love, all while strolling through the bustling streets or enjoying a park picnic.
